


How to Eliminate the Eval-Base64_Decode PHP Virus and Protect Your Website?
Oct 26, 2024 pm 04:00 PMHow to Get Rid of Eval-Base64_Decode Like PHP Virus Files
Viruses that employ eval-base64_decode techniques, like the one you've described, can be a nuisance. We'll help you understand the nature of this virus, its potential vulnerabilities, and provide a comprehensive guide on how to eliminate it.
Understanding the Virus
This particular virus replaces the opening PHP tag of infected index.php files with the eval-base64_decode code snippet. When this code is executed, it dynamically generates malicious PHP code, often used to inject malicious functionality into your website or redirect visitors to harmful sites.
Known Security Vulnerabilities
The virus may exploit various security vulnerabilities to gain access to your website, including weak passwords, outdated software, or vulnerabilities in plugins or themes. It's essential to ensure your website is up-to-date, has strong security measures in place, and uses reputable plugins and themes.
PHP Code Functionality
The eval-base64_decode code contained in the virus performs the following actions:
- Decodes a base64-encoded string into PHP code.
- Executes the decoded code, which could include malicious content.
- Populates an array with a list of IP addresses and user agent patterns used to identify and block malicious visitors.
- Checks if the request's IP address or user agent matches any patterns in the defined array.
- If a match is found, the virus will embed an iframe into the page, potentially redirecting visitors to malicious websites or triggering other harmful actions.
Iframe Embedded Page Functionality
The iframe embedded by the virus may point to a website that hosts additional malicious code or performs actions such as phishing or data collection. It's crucial to avoid clicking on any links or entering personal information on such websites.
Steps to Remove the Virus
- Backup Your Website: Before proceeding, it's highly recommended to create a backup of your website's files and database. This will provide you with a failsafe in case of any data loss.
- Change FTP/cPanel Passwords: Update the passwords associated with your FTP or cPanel accounts to prevent unauthorized access.
- Identify Infected Files: Use a file comparison utility to compare your website's files with your recent backup. Look for any differences, especially in PHP files.
- Resolve Differences: Replace any infected files with their corresponding clean versions from the backup.
- Review Security: Audit your website for any potential security vulnerabilities, including outdated software, weak passwords, or exploitable plugins/themes.
- Check Website Functionality: Once you've cleaned your website, thoroughly test its functionality to ensure it's working properly.
- Implement Automated Detection: Consider using automated monitoring tools to detect any future changes or malicious activity on your website.
- Maintain Regular Backups: Establish a regular backup schedule and retain multiple backups for easy recovery in case of future attacks.

Common problems and solutions for PHP variable scope include: 1. The global variable cannot be accessed within the function, and it needs to be passed in using the global keyword or parameter; 2. The static variable is declared with static, and it is only initialized once and the value is maintained between multiple calls; 3. Hyperglobal variables such as $_GET and $_POST can be used directly in any scope, but you need to pay attention to safe filtering; 4. Anonymous functions need to introduce parent scope variables through the use keyword, and when modifying external variables, you need to pass a reference. Mastering these rules can help avoid errors and improve code stability.

To safely handle PHP file uploads, you need to verify the source and type, control the file name and path, set server restrictions, and process media files twice. 1. Verify the upload source to prevent CSRF through token and detect the real MIME type through finfo_file using whitelist control; 2. Rename the file to a random string and determine the extension to store it in a non-Web directory according to the detection type; 3. PHP configuration limits the upload size and temporary directory Nginx/Apache prohibits access to the upload directory; 4. The GD library resaves the pictures to clear potential malicious data.

In PHP, you can use square brackets or curly braces to obtain string specific index characters, but square brackets are recommended; the index starts from 0, and the access outside the range returns a null value and cannot be assigned a value; mb_substr is required to handle multi-byte characters. For example: $str="hello";echo$str[0]; output h; and Chinese characters such as mb_substr($str,1,1) need to obtain the correct result; in actual applications, the length of the string should be checked before looping, dynamic strings need to be verified for validity, and multilingual projects recommend using multi-byte security functions uniformly.
